Job Title: Sr. CAD & Engineering Documentation Specialist

Role Overview: The Sr. CAD & Engineering Documentation Specialist is responsible for creating, updating, and maintaining engineering drawings, process flow diagrams, P&IDs, facility layouts, equipment drawings, and construction documentation. This role partners closely with engineering, operations, maintenance, and project teams to support plant expansion projects, process improvements, equipment installations, and regulatory compliance initiatives. The position plays a critical role in ensuring accurate engineering documentation, supporting capital projects, and maintaining compliance with engineering, safety, and regulatory standards. Success in this role requires strong technical drafting expertise, attention to detail, and effective cross-functional collaboration.

A Sample of What You’ll Do in This Role:
  • Develop and maintain detailed engineering drawings using AutoCAD and related drafting software.
  • Create and revise P&IDs, process flow diagrams, equipment layouts, piping drawings, and facility drawings.
  • Support engineering projects by converting concepts, sketches, and specifications into accurate technical drawings.
  • Maintain drawing standards, revision control processes, and engineering document management systems.
  • Coordinate with engineers, contractors, and plant personnel to ensure drawing accuracy and project alignment.
  • Update existing drawings to reflect equipment modifications, process changes, and capital improvement projects.
  • Assist with equipment specifications, material takeoffs, and project documentation.
  • Support Management of Change (MOC) and Process Safety Management (PSM) requirements through drawing updates and documentation.
  • Perform field verification of equipment, piping, and facility configurations.
  • Ensure drawings comply with applicable engineering, safety, and regulatory standards.

NACHURS ALPINE SOLUTIONS is a Wilbur‑Ellis business. For over 70 years, Nachurs Alpine Solutions has been the industry leader in NPK LIQUID FERTILIZER TECHNOLOGY. Built on quality, integrity, and innovation, we pioneered precision‑placed liquid fertilizer in 1946 – formulated to meet the nutritional demands of crops and growing conditions on both sides of the border. Our liquid fertilizers are marketed under the ALPINE brand and NACHURS brands in North America. The New Ag Markets Business Unit sells liquid fertilizer into turf, specialty, international, and private label markets. Products sold in the oil and gas markets, transportation and mining markets, and industrial chemical markets are all sold under the NASi brand. Nachurs Alpine Solutions has manufacturing plants located in Garretson, SD, Marion, OH, Corydon, IN, Red Oak, IA, St. Gabriel, LA, New Hamburg, ON and Belle Plaine, SK.
